YANEZ, Manuel. The role of actors in the return to public control of AerolíneasArgentinas. Public enterprises and nationalization policies in Argentina after 2001. Trab. soc. [online]. 2019, n.33, pp.311-320. ISSN 1514-6871.

After the Argentine crisis of 2001, a series of changes occurred in the relations between the State and the market that, among other aspects, were expressed in a growing importance of public enterprises. However, the nationalizations did not imply a general public policy; on the contrary, nationalizations coexisted with the continuity of former privatized enterprises.

In this paper, we present an analysis of these processes based on the case study of a particular public company: the airline Aerolíneas Argentinas. Based on various sources (documents, newspaper articles, laws), we approach chronologically the period prior to the nationalization of the company in 2008.

We focus the analysis on the role of the different actors (such as unions, prívate groups and govemment agencies) in the stages of formulation and adoption of the public nationalization policy of Aerolíneas Argentinas.
